揭秘Kali Linux:从基础命令开始,轻松掌握渗透利器
Kali Linux是一款功能强大的渗透测试和安全评估操作系统,由Offensive Security Ltd.维护。它集成了众多用于安全评估和渗透测试的工具,是网络安全专家和研究人员的重要工具之一。本文将带领您从基础命令开始,逐步掌握Kali Linux的使用。
安装与启动
1. 安装Kali Linux
您可以通过多种方式安装Kali Linux,包括:
- 使用USB启动盘安装
- 在虚拟机中安装
- 在物理机上安装
以下是使用USB启动盘安装Kali Linux的步骤:
- 下载Kali Linux ISO文件。
- 创建USB启动盘(可以使用Rufus等工具)。
- 重启计算机,从USB启动盘启动。
- 按照提示进行安装。
2. 启动Kali Linux
完成安装后,您可以通过以下步骤启动Kali Linux:
- 重启计算机。
- 按下启动菜单或BIOS设置中的相应键(如F12)。
- 从列表中选择USB启动盘启动。
基础命令
1. 文件系统导航
cd:切换目录。- 例子:
cd /home/user切换到/home/user目录。
- 例子:
ls:列出目录中的文件和文件夹。- 例子:
ls列出当前目录下的文件和文件夹。
- 例子:
pwd:显示当前目录的路径。- 例子:
pwd显示当前目录的路径。
- 例子:
cd ..:返回上一级目录。- 例子:
cd ..返回上一级目录。
- 例子:
2. 文件操作
cp:复制文件或目录。- 例子:
cp /path/to/source /path/to/destination将源文件复制到目标路径。
- 例子:
mv:移动或重命名文件或目录。- 例子:
mv /path/to/source /path/to/destination将源文件移动到目标路径。
- 例子:
rm:删除文件或目录。- 例子:
rm /path/to/file删除指定文件。
- 例子:
3. 网络工具
ping:测试网络连接。- 例子:
ping google.com测试与google.com的连接。
- 例子:
ifconfig:显示或配置网络接口。- 例子:
ifconfig显示网络接口信息。
- 例子:
netstat:显示网络连接、路由表、接口统计等信息。- 例子:
netstat -an显示所有网络连接。
- 例子:
常用渗透测试工具
Kali Linux集成了许多渗透测试工具,以下是一些常用的工具:
nmap:网络扫描工具。- 例子:
nmap -sP 192.168.1.1/24扫描192.168.1.1/24网段的主机。
- 例子:
metasploit:漏洞利用框架。- 例子:
msfconsole启动Metasploit框架。
- 例子:
wifi-cracker:无线网络破解工具。- 例子:
aireplay-ng -a <AP MAC> -c <Client MAC> wlan0破解无线网络。
- 例子:
总结
Kali Linux是一款功能强大的渗透测试和安全评估操作系统。通过本文的介绍,您应该对Kali Linux有了初步的了解。在接下来的实践中,您可以通过不断学习和使用,掌握更多的高级技巧和工具,成为一名优秀的网络安全专家。
支付宝扫一扫
微信扫一扫